To make it clear, in a unidirectional (one-way) EV charger, electricity flows from the electric grid into the electric vehicle and with a bidirectional (two-way) EV charger, electricity can flow both ways. V2G: Vehicle-to-grid , where the power grid uses stored EV electricity to balance loads during high-demand periods, avoids the need to increase generation capacity to meet increased demand to power EVs. V2F: Vehicle-to-farm encompasses V2H and V2L types of applications in a farm environment. .
